
Students from the West China School of Stomatology (WCSS), Sichuan University, delivered outstanding performances at the 24th Chinese University Swimming Championships (Southern Division), held in Xiamen from November 8–12. Their contributions were pivotal in propelling Sichuan University’s swimming team to top national honors—including a first-place finish in the Women’s Group C-A Overall Team Score.
Individual Highlights
Cai Yimeng, a doctoral candidate in Prosthodontics, dominated the women’s sprint events:
Gold Medal: Women's Group A 50m Freestyle
Silver Medal: Women's Group A 100m Freestyle
Gold Medal: Women's Group A 4×100m Freestyle Relay
5th Place: Women's Group A 4×50m Freestyle Relay

Chen Junye, an undergraduate from the Class of 2023, excelled in distance events:
Silver Medal: Men's Group C-A 400m Freestyle
4th Place: Men's Group C-A 1500m Freestyle


Team Triumphs
In a powerful display of collaboration, Chen Junye teamed up with fellow WCSS student Liao Daqian and teammates to earn:
Bronze – Men’s Group C-A, 4×200m Freestyle Relay
5th Place – Men’s Group C-A, 4×100m Freestyle Relay
